2005年11月10日の日記を表示中
2005年 11月 10日 (木)
■H320のバッテリ
何かすごい勢いで減るようになってしまいました.1時間くらい使っただけでもうゲージ1個消費みたいな.いくらOgg Vorbis再生してるからってこの減りかたは変だよなー.変なので限界まで再生させてみることに.ゲージが空で電池マーク点滅してますが,何か再生は続いています.ときどき警告音なのかなんなのか,ピッっていう操作時の音と同じ音が鳴ってうざいっす.はぁ・・・何か自分にとってiHP-120よりいい点が何ひとつ無いかもなぁ・・・.せいぜいUSB経由で充電できるところくらいか・・・.
■uim.elとviperの続き
コメントに書きましたが,やっぱminor-mode-map-alistでviperのキーマップがuim.elのキーマップより先に来てるのが問題でした.んで,プリエディット状態に入った際にuim-modeのキーマップ差し替えるついでに,他のマイナーモードをminor-mode-overriding-map-alistに全部登録してやったら無事backspaceでプリエディット削除できるようになりましたよ.しかもdiff-modeでもちゃんと日本語入力できるようになったし.
が,この変数,XEmacsにはないんですよねー.またか(;´Д`).そこで,代わりにプリエディット開始時にuim-mode以外のキーマップを全部潰して,プリエディットが消えてキーマップを通常時のものに戻す際に復帰させるようにしてやったところ,無事XEmacsのviperでもbackspaceが効くように.
ふー,これで終わりかな.と思ったら,Emacs-22でちゃんと動かねーし_|‾|○.キーマップを見ると明らかにuim-mode以外は全部空なのに,それでもbackspaceを別の何かが拾ってます.なんだよこれー・・・とソースを追ってみたら,emulation-mode-map-alistsなんてのが怪しい.試しにこれをnilに設定したら見事に使えるようになりました.うわー,なんだよコレ.
List of keymap alists to use for emulations modes. It is intended for modes or packages using multiple minor-mode keymaps. Each element is a keymap alist just like `minor-mode-map-alist', or a symbol with a variable binding which is a keymap alist, and it is used the same way. The "active" keymaps in each alist are used before `minor-mode-map-alist' and `minor-mode-overriding-map-alist'.
うわー・・・('A`).何か便利そうだけど未来Emacsでしか使えないなら今んとこ意味ないし (;´Д`).
ちなみに,EscapeキーがXで上げたときにちゃんと効いてないのは別問題でした.通常時のマップの方に[escape]はnilと設定してやると効くようにはなりましたが,これでいいんだっけっか・・・?
まあ,ひとまず,最初のminor-mode-overriding-map-alistを使ってどうにかするパッチはこちらです.GNU Emacs-21しか使わない方はこれで大丈夫だと思われます.
[コメントを書く]
■ちょっとだけ東方
mixiでSELOさんのスコア見て刺激され(またか)1ゲームだけ永夜抄Extraを霊夢単独で.霊夢単独でExtraやるのは初めてですが,咲夜単独より難しいわけが無い!というわけで,スペルカードで失敗してもやりなおさない縛りをつけて始めました.いきなり,一条戻り橋でやられてやめたくなりましたが(笑)ぐっと我慢.普段まず落とさない正直者の死を落として再びやめたくなりましたが,ここもじっと我慢です(^^;.蓬莱人形は最初から崩れ気味で即やられてそっからひどいもんでした・・・.で,どうにかクリア.結果は,残機2,カード9/14で,13億点_|‾|○.ま,まあ初めてにしては上出来ですが,やっぱ普段落とさないやつ落としたのはショックだなぁ・・・.そういえば未だに通しでカード全部取れたことって無いや・・・.あ,ちなみに,咲夜単独よりは全然簡単だと感じました.クリアするだけならの話ですけど.
[コメントを書く]
2005年11月10日の日記を表示中
[コメントを書く]